Cutting 2x4s precisely the same length is impossible.

Amazing how much wobble one leg being 1/16" too long can cause.



Nail the two 2x4s together then cut them as if they were a single 4x4.


Nails are kind of permanent, and pulling them out can make a mess, so I prefer to use clamps. A radial arm saw or a big chop saw is very nice to have for this job.


I found that clamps tend to slide. Double-headed nails and a backing strip (under the hammer) work fine.
